Transaction 5b68617c5dbb27a0bfe5afee73e252aabbc17eff925d60443a1c79659695aaad
1 Input
1 Output
-
5b68617c5dbb27a0bfe5afee73e252aabbc17eff925d60443a1c79659695aaad:0
- value
- 31595624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d8a3f84e78ea1dde77e8e3ce2490a93d83e8c72 OP_EQUAL
- address
- 3EbQpErjPWoLkymkvb135JoXEGzmS6S283